CH. 4: Teeth Everywhere

Throughout chapter 4 we learned a lot about teeth even though in anatomical studies, a lot of time is not spent on that topic. The main use of teeth is to help shred/ chew food for creatures who don't have limbs to do so, but it also helps us chew as well. I learned that by examining an animals teeth one can tell the animals diet by seeing if the animals teeth are smooth, jagged,chipped, etc. Also by the teeth of an animal being so strong and sturdy it helps paleontologists show how feeding came about back in the day.
